Funny Brats Videos: Hilarious Kids Shenanigans & Pranks

Brats videos have become a popular way for creators to showcase personality, humor, and everyday storytelling. These short clips often highlight candid reactions, scripted scenarios, or behind the scenes moments that resonate with diverse audiences.

Viewers tune in for fast pacing, relatable situations, and the energetic style that defines many modern video series. The format works across platforms and keeps attention through consistent themes and clear narrative beats.

Scripted Comedy Routines

Many brats videos follow a structured joke format with setup and punchline. Writers often use timing tricks, callbacks, and visual gags to maximize laughs within a short window.

Performers rely on character consistency, so audiences recognize recurring roles and catch subtle references. This repetition builds loyalty and encourages viewers to return for new installments.

Editing and Pacing

Quick cuts, onscreen text, and sound effects keep energy high. Editors balance brevity with clarity so that each scene advances the joke or moves the story forward.

Authentic Vlog Moments

Not every brats video is scripted. In vlog mode, creators capture real reactions during events, trips, or daily routines. The rawness of these moments can strengthen viewer connection.

Audiences appreciate transparency, such as acknowledging mistakes or unexpected challenges. This honesty helps differentiate a series from highly polished productions.

Creative Challenges and Series Arcs

Brats videos often revolve around recurring challenges, where participants face constraints, time limits, or specific goals. Series arcs create long term engagement by linking individual episodes into a larger narrative.

Producers may introduce rotating roles, guest collaborators, or evolving rules to keep the format fresh. Viewers enjoy tracking progress and comparing performances across seasons.

Platform Strategies and Growth

Success on video platforms depends on thumbnails, titles, and consistent upload schedules. Creators analyze watch time and retention metrics to refine content and improve viewer satisfaction.

Cross posting highlights, teaser clips, and behind the scenes photos helps build anticipation. Community interaction through comments and live streams further strengthens audience loyalty.
